The BeamDancer is a remote scanning projector
that receives its beam directly from the laser projector or
bounce mirror, via a fully articulated 2" mirror. The
BeamDancer
can be added to any laser display installation, regardless of the
manufacturer.
You can control the medium resolution scanners
with your current operating system by using a "Y" connector, or, use
our optional SmartCard and software package.
LaserNet's optional computer control system uses a
standard IBM PC 386 or better. The new SmartScan
|
|
software gives you independent control of up to 32
BeamDancers via a daisy-chain. Each projector can be individually
programmed for image, size, XY motions, XYZ rotations making the
system 100% programmable, addressable and user friendly. The
software allows the creation of "events" with 0.1 second resolution.
The number of events is limited only by the amount of memory
available. Each SmartCard can hold upto 128 KB of images (64
frames) which can be zoomed and moved with the SmartScan software.
Create an entire show synchronized to SMPTE time
code, or, create several sub-programs that can be triggered from the
keyboard or MIDI. It simple with SmartScan.
Software, sold separately, includes internal
SMPTE/MIDI card, RS422 driver card, and it can trigger other
LaserMax computers with an optional cable.
